WebApr 9, 2024 · Here 1145 > 1190. Use Euclid’s algorithm. 1445 =1190 x 1 + 255. 1190 = 255 x 4 +170. 255 = 170 x 1 + 85. 170 = 85 x 2 + 0. Remainder is zero. Prime factorization of 204, 1190 and 1445 is (2 × 2 × 3 × 17), (2 × 5 × 7 × 17) and (5 × 17 × 17) respectively. As visible, 204, 1190 and 1445 have only one common prime factor i.e. 17. Hence, the HCF of 204, 1190 and 1445 … See more HCF of 204, 1190 and 1445 can be represented as HCF of (HCF of 204, 1190) and 1445.
